Windows 2000 Domain in Native Mode (Test Environment)
1
Domain
3
Sites each with it's subnets defined
3
servers each with an IP address relating to a particular site.
Each
server is hosting DNS and DHCP.
Each
server is a GC.
When
I plug a laptop in and log on as a user for the 1st time it will log onto the
DC that is in it's relevant site, but when I log off and login to another site
it will still connect to the previous GC as it's login server unless we perform
a flushdns before login off. The laptop will pick up the correct DHCP address
depending on what site it is at.
I
am using 'echo %logonserver%' to determine which login server it is using.
I
have tried shortening the DHCP lease time but still the same issue occurs.
